Output 20662eed59c9c60e91a4eeb5c73496dfcb45e0913e00fda8beb5d52898835093:192

value
20306
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5ce39dd54a482cf51de691945ecf275b3392b4f55708cef17ccd2687ac1eaa63
address
bc1ptn3em422fqk0280xjx29ane8tvee9d842uyvautue5ng0tq74f3sf606zf
transaction
20662eed59c9c60e91a4eeb5c73496dfcb45e0913e00fda8beb5d52898835093
confirmations
91729
spent
true